"A third-party software outage impacted computer systems worldwide, including at United. We are resuming some flights but expect schedule disruptions to continue throughout the day," United Airlines said in a statement.

Major industries including the travel, banking and media industries have been hard hit.

Business as usual came to a halt Friday for corporations and organizations around the world that use Windows 10, as their operational systems collapsed as CrowdStrike triggered the outage in updating Microsoft's Windows 10.

The outage put the UK,'s Sky off the air, along with Australia's national TV and radio broadcaster, the ABC, SBS and major free-to-air TV channels. Even regional radio stations in Australia lost their news bulletins and syndicated programs from the networks due to the failures of the Windows 10 software.
